[ADVERT]Direct from the US, ImaginOcean is a live, glow-in-the-dark, musical puppet show that features Tank, Bubbles and Dorsel, three fish on a journey of discovery that all begins with a treasure map. The show is full of original music that ranges from swing to R&B to big band, while the fluorescent puppets come to life under ultraviolet lighting, as the musical utilising black light puppetry techniques.

ImaginOcean is written and produced by John Tartaglia, a Tony-Award and Emmy-Award nominated actor who worked with Sesame Street for ten years, and has also starred in Broadway shows like Avenue Q, Shrek the Musical and Disney's Beauty and the Beast.



ImaginOcean shows will be taking place at the Sydney Opera House from Thursday January 3 to Sunday January 27. A full list of performance times for each day can be found here . Most shows take place at either 10.00am or 12.00pm, with shows also running at 2.30pm on some days. Each performance runs for 45 minutes. Standard Tickets range from $30 to $49, with additional booking fees.

Sydney is the only international stop on ImaginOcean's 2012-2013 tour, so families are pretty lucky to have the opportunity to see the show. It is recommended for children four years and above.
